Pondering Trust

Trust is a curious thing

And it's not as abrupt like a ding

Nor is it subtle like a slim ring

Neither is it bold like a dove's sing

They say you need to be ready to be destroyed but that isn't the case

For allowing something to break you but hoping it wouldn't again would hit your face

It's something so fragile and better kept clean

For if you break it behind someone's back, you know what it should mean

It means constantly pondering if they will do it again

You start counting strikes and reading into every little thing

Going this route in the end will destroy both of you

Till you must start again, fresh anew

In order to preserve such trust after such a blow

You must be able to communicate for both of you to show

Without communications, trust will be fractured beyond repair you know

You can't just expect things to get better without confronting, like pavement and snow

Some give away all their trust far too soon

To the point life will make them out a goon

Trust can be the holy grail

Or it can become the tear in the sail

Only give your trust to those who

Are willing to mend it back up while working with you

And put in the effort to be as honest as you do

And work problems out instead of repeating a cycle or two

Trust follows those who

Carry it with communication to prevent it's undo

Some disorganized thoughts about trust

Trust is one of the reasons I think that Sartre said what he did about other people.

You have to be willing to be destroyed in order to love someone completely, you have to forego your pride and your intellect. And you have to continue to be willing even after you are hurt, and you will be.

See, the thing is that people are not "trustworthy" by the means I think most people understand. Trustworthy isn't the quality of never letting someone down, and it definitely isn't someone who does everything you want or need. In fact, I find myself wary of people who are eager to please or compliment when I feel I haven't earned such treatment.

You will be manipulated in this life. People want security, they want things to work out in their favor. They want to be trusted, too. It's so odd this relationship we have to have with others in order to have our needs truly met. We have to give in, we have to be uncomfortable, and we have to be flexible.

You cannot approach relationships with a sense that your self appraisal is true and should thus be respected and followed by all. Expecting that you will not be disappointed is not the same thing as trust, it's closer to narcissism. You will be hurt, you will be challenged, this is how you grow.

Trust is the act of opening yourself up to pain with the faith that your pain has purpose.

It functions as a door between you and others. It can be open or closed depending on your wishes.

I've found life generally more difficult when I am unwilling to trust the people around me. That doesn't mean be stupid though, I've ignored my fair share of red flags and I know I'll be paying for it for a while.

Be discerning, don't cling to your comfort, don't be afraid to rebuke those that hurt you. Forgive when necessary (usually 100% of the time), and move on when necessary (More often than you might be willing to admit.)

Trust

is built on granite

Sandstone after a rain

breaks apart in your hand

like a smile once the love is gone

To trust

feels like building a fire

Even after the rain

the tinder can spark

if you nurture the flame

Trust what your hands have built

Shape yourself after the rain

Notice, what gets washed away?

Look, what remains?

Trust in

the light of your mind

Take time to practice being okay

with everything, all at once

just for a short moment

Just in yourself

for one short moment

Trust
